IntePros is Hiring a Customer Logistics Manager Near Skillman, NJ

IntePros is seeking a Logistics Analyst to join our premier Personal Care Product Manufacturing client in Skillman, NJ. The Logistics Analyst will be responsible for supporting our client’s Operations team by providing advanced analytical support that transforms raw data into actionable information via. Excel, ultimately driving business and strategy decisions. This role is also composed of tactical responsibilities that drive increases in inventory accuracy and 3PL performance. The position requires strong collaboration with various cross-functional groups including Quality, Marketing, Finance, and Project Management on various long-term initiatives and day-to-day tasks. This person must be local to the Skillman & Summit, NJ. This is an entry-level position where majority of required skills will be trained. Advance ability with report running utilizing Excel is required as a foundation.

Logistics Analyst Responsibilities:

  • Organization and Strategy
  • Participate in Supply Chain initiatives defined in the client roadmap
  • Support the end-to-end Supply Chain strategy and analyze opportunities to integrate with the broader organization
  • Base Business Support:
  • Manage Domestic/International fulfillment processes and warehouse, providing support for commercial initiatives to drive sales as well as any customer service issues requiring root cause analysis and/or warehouse support
  • Manage shipping of Domestic/International orders in ERP system.
  • Interact with buyers/finance to create and/or manage purchase order supporting open invoices.
  • Manage the inventory portfolio via inventory reconciliations between WMS(s) and ERP system and transfers between warehouses based on projected demand and business needs.
  • Analyze inventory on hand and develop monthly inventory projection model to be shared cross-functionally and with larger organization
  • Achieve SLOB reduction targets by hosting cross-functional, tactical meetings to review aged/obsolete inventory and align on disposition strategy
  • Coordinate quarterly destruction of expired, damaged, and/or quality dispositioned inventory, with strict attention to compliance standards
  • Analyze monthly 3PL invoices for accuracy of logistics charges, and estimate logistics spend for quarter end accruals processes.
  • Provide advanced analytical support to projects relating to 3PL activities, including analysis of capacity, process capabilities, and risk
  • Provide the Project Management Organization as an SME for logistics-related activities

Logistics Analyst Qualifications:

Education:

  • BS/BA required
  • Advanced user of Excel
  • Proficient in the use of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, and Visio

Knowledge, Skills and capabilities:

  • Ability to work in cross functional teams
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Strong continuous improvement mindset
  • Strong analytical skills
  • Ability to translate complex situations into simple working solutions
  • High level of personal initiative, ability to function autonomously
  • Comfortable with rapidly changing situations and environment
